Oxygen tanks in dental offices are commonly green or white in color for easy identification and safety compliance.
oxygen tanks are usually green in the united states, however, no standard is adhered to uniformly.
You would need an oxygen tank in environments with low oxygen levels, such as high altitudes, underwater diving, or medical conditions like chronic obstructive pulmonary disease (COPD).

To test the oxygen levels in your fish tank, you can use a water testing kit specifically designed for aquariums. These kits typically include a test strip or liquid reagent that changes color based on the oxygen levels in the water. Follow the instructions provided with the kit to accurately measure the oxygen levels in your fish tank.

Oxygen gas has no color. Liquid oxygen has a very slight blue color.
